正文:
【新华社报道】近日,知名加密货币交易平台火币HTX宣布首发上线NEIROCTO(neiro),一款基于Solana区块链的去中心化金融(DeFi)项目。与此同时,登链社区发布了一篇详细指南,介绍如何使用Anchor框架构建Solana程序,进一步推动了Solana生态的发展。
NEIROCTO(neiro)是一种新型的加密资产,旨在为用户提供更加便捷的金融交易体验。火币HTX此次上线NEIROCTO(neiro),将为用户提供更多投资选择,同时也有助于推动整个加密货币市场的发展。
在技术方面,本文重点介绍了如何使用Anchor框架构建Solana程序。Anchor是一个功能强大的框架,旨在简化Solana程序的开发流程。它通过减少样板文件、进行安全检查、自动生成客户端库以及提供测试环境等方式,帮助开发人员快速构建安全的Solana程序。
以下是使用Anchor框架构建Solana程序的简要步骤:
-
安装必要的工具和软件包:Rust、Solana工具套件、Yarn和Anchor版本管理器(AVM)。
-
使用Solana Playground:这是一个基于浏览器的集成开发环境,有助于快速开发、测试和部署Solana程序。
-
创建Hello, World!程序:通过这个简单的示例,开发者可以了解Anchor框架的基本结构和语法。
-
深入了解Anchor框架:本文详细介绍了Anchor框架如何通过检查接口定义语言(IDL)、宏、程序结构、账户类型和约束以及错误处理来简化开发流程。
-
跨程序调用和程序派生地址(PDA):本文还简要介绍了如何在Anchor框架中实现跨程序调用和程序派生地址。
本文为开发者提供了开始使用Anchor框架所需的全部知识。需要注意的是,本文假定读者已了解Solana的编程模型,并对Rust有基本的了解。对于不熟悉低级编程语言的开发者,建议复习一些系统编程特定概念,以降低学习曲线。
随着火币HTX上线NEIROCTO(neiro)以及Anchor框架在Solana程序开发中的应用,我们可以预见,Solana生态将迎来更加繁荣的发展。这也为我国区块链技术和加密货币市场的发展提供了新的机遇。
Views: 0